REVIEW: ANNIHILATION is other-worldly but uneven
On paper, Annihilation is everything I want from a movie. The film stars a group of female scientists and explorers - a biologist, physicist, psychologist, anthropologist, and paramedic - venturing into an unknown phenomenon dubbed "the shimmer." Once inside the glimmering sphere that blankets a small piece of land in Florida, they reflect on the circumstances that led them each to accept the risky mission and confront the physical horrors that stalk them through the bizarre, mutated landscapes.
